Auckland council's budget shortfall now $375m

Auckland council’s budget shortfall has grown to $375 million, according to mayor Wayne Brown.In a statement released on Wednesday, Brown’s office said the new figure was up from the $295m forecast in December when the mayor’s budget proposal, which includes selling down shares in Auckland International Airport, was released.The 2022 annual budget, meanwhile, put the projected shortfall at between $90 and $150m, the statement said.“The ongoing projected shortfall is $225m more than the previous council planned,” Br...
